Fundamental groups within platforms?

To fellow investors: do any of the platforms and MMs have fundamental equities groups? In other words, not the usual 1-2 quarters flipping with leverage. Having in mind: Citadel, Millenium, Balysasny, P72, Marshall Wace. Would also be interested if any of the fundamental teams are generalists.

 

You probably know that P72 had a group called Rubric that was supposed to be longer term fundamental oriented but that got shut down. I too would be interested to hear about any other platforms with longer term teams.

There exist generalist PMs at some of these places. You can run a generalist book if you can prove to them that you can make money.

If you are thinking more on the analyst level, then experienced hiring at these platforms is typically done with a specific team or sector in mind. When I get called up it is usually to plug a hole in a specific team created by a recent departure. People don't typically get to call them up and say I want a spot on X long term generalist PM's team. Maybe if you are a rockstar but certainly not me.
